Answer:

A. from zero at the center to maximum at the circumference.

Explanation:

The shear stress describes the process where a body deforms as a result of a part sliding over the other.

The value of shear stress which is induced in the shaft due to the applied couple varies from zero at the center to maximum at the circumference.

The shear stress in a shaft is given by this formula;

τ = Tr/I

where;

τ = shear stress (MPa).

T = applied torque (Nmm).

r = distance from center to stressed surface in the given position (mm).

I = polar moment of Inertia of cross-sectional area (mm).

Rolling:

Rolling is a metal forming in which a material passes through two or more than two depends on conditions,rolls to produce the desired product.

Ring rolling:

 In ring rolling a thick ring compresses by rolls to produce the large diameter ring.Actually volume of material is constant so when diameter of ring increases then to compensate it, the thickness of ring reduces .In simple words we can say that in ring rolling a thick ring of smaller is rolled into a thin ring of larger diameter.
